abstract = {Software metrics represent the spine of quantitative software engineering, imparting equipment to evaluate software fine, productivity and reliability. Notwithstanding huge educational advancements, enterprise adoption stays confined in large part to primitive metrics such as lines of Code (LOC), illness counts, and attempt estimations. This review synthesizes insights from Fenton & Neil (1998) to explore the evolution, achievements, limitations, and rising instructions inside the software program metrics domain. The paper highlights the mismatch among educational contributions and commercial practices, exposes weaknesses in conventional regression-based prediction fashions, and offers Bayesian perception Networks (BBNs) as a transformative technique to modeling uncertainty, causality, and gadget behavior Increased effects and interpretations are offered to deepen know-how, observed by means of a destiny scope that emphasizes integrating wise fashions, probabilistic reasoning, and system-conscious metrics for modern-day software program engineering demanding situations.},
